.fsf-hero{padding-top:var(--space-2xl);padding-bottom:var(--space-2xl);background:var(--color-paper);border-bottom:var(--rule-hairline)}@media (min-width: 768px){.fsf-hero{padding-top:var(--space-3xl)}}.fsf-masthead{display:flex;flex-wrap:wrap;justify-content:space-between;align-items:baseline;gap:var(--space-2xs) var(--space-md);padding-bottom:var(--space-sm);border-bottom:var(--rule-hairline);margin-bottom:var(--space-lg)}.fsf-masthead .eyebrow{margin-bottom:0}.fsf-dateline{font-family:var(--font-mono);font-size:var(--text-xs);letter-spacing:.04em;text-transform:uppercase;color:var(--color-ink-3)}.fsf-h1{font-family:var(--font-display);font-size:var(--text-display);line-height:1.04;letter-spacing:-.025em;color:var(--color-ink);font-weight:500;max-width:19ch;margin-bottom:var(--space-md)}.fsf-proof{background:var(--color-paper);padding:var(--space-xl) 0;border-bottom:var(--rule-hairline)}.fsf-stat-strip{border-top:var(--rule-hairline);border-bottom:var(--rule-hairline)}.fsf-stat{padding:var(--space-lg) var(--space-md);border-right:var(--rule-hairline);display:flex;flex-direction:column}.fsf-stat:first-child{padding-left:0}.fsf-stat:last-child{border-right:0;padding-right:0}@media (max-width: 767px){.fsf-stat{border-right:0;border-bottom:var(--rule-hairline);padding-left:0;padding-right:0}.fsf-stat:last-child{border-bottom:0}}.fsf-stat .label{font-family:var(--font-mono);font-size:var(--text-xs);line-height:1.45;letter-spacing:.05em;text-transform:uppercase;color:var(--color-ink-3)}@media (min-width: 768px){.fsf-stat .label{min-height:2.9em}}.fsf-stat .value{font-family:var(--font-display);font-size:clamp(2rem,1.5rem + 1.8vw,3rem);line-height:1.05;color:var(--color-ink);font-weight:500;letter-spacing:-.025em;font-feature-settings:"tnum";margin-top:var(--space-2xs)}.fsf-stat .sub{font-family:var(--font-body);font-size:var(--text-sm);color:var(--color-ink-2);line-height:1.5;margin-top:auto;padding-top:var(--space-md);max-width:32ch}.fsf-proof-note{font-family:var(--font-mono);font-size:var(--text-xs);color:var(--color-ink-3);line-height:1.6;margin-top:var(--space-lg);max-width:88ch}.fsf-disclosure-block{background:var(--color-paper-2);border:var(--rule-hairline);border-left:2px solid var(--color-ink);padding:var(--space-md) var(--space-lg);max-width:82ch}.fsf-disclosure-block h2{font-family:var(--font-display);font-size:var(--text-xl);font-weight:500;color:var(--color-ink);margin-bottom:var(--space-xs);letter-spacing:-.01em}.fsf-disclosure-block p{color:var(--color-ink-2);line-height:1.65;margin:0 0 var(--space-xs);font-size:var(--text-sm)}.fsf-disclosure-block p:last-child{margin-bottom:0}.fsf-tiers{display:grid;grid-template-columns:minmax(0,1fr);gap:var(--space-lg)}@media (min-width: 768px){.fsf-tiers{grid-template-columns:repeat(3,minmax(0,1fr));gap:var(--space-md)}}.fsf-tier{background:var(--color-paper);border:1px solid var(--color-rule);padding:var(--space-lg);display:flex;flex-direction:column}.fsf-tier.pro{border-color:var(--color-ink);border-left:2px solid var(--color-accent)}.fsf-tier.sponsor{border-color:var(--color-ink);border-top:2px solid var(--color-ink)}.fsf-tier .tier-eyebrow{font-family:var(--font-mono);font-size:var(--text-xs);letter-spacing:.05em;text-transform:uppercase;color:var(--color-ink-3);margin-bottom:var(--space-2xs)}.fsf-tier.pro .tier-eyebrow{color:var(--color-accent)}.fsf-tier h3{font-family:var(--font-display);font-size:var(--text-2xl);font-weight:500;color:var(--color-ink);margin:var(--space-2xs) 0}.fsf-tier .tier-price{font-family:var(--font-mono);font-size:var(--text-xl);color:var(--color-ink);letter-spacing:-.01em;margin:var(--space-xs) 0 0}.fsf-tier .tier-popular{display:inline-block;font-family:var(--font-mono);font-size:var(--text-xs);letter-spacing:.05em;text-transform:uppercase;color:var(--color-accent);border:1px solid var(--color-accent);padding:.1rem .45rem;margin-left:var(--space-xs);vertical-align:middle}.fsf-tier .tier-cycle{font-family:var(--font-mono);font-size:var(--text-xs);color:var(--color-ink-3);margin:var(--space-2xs) 0 var(--space-xs);line-height:1.5}.fsf-tier .tier-lede{color:var(--color-ink-2);line-height:1.55;font-size:var(--text-sm);max-width:46ch;margin-bottom:var(--space-md)}.fsf-tier .tier-lede strong{color:var(--color-ink)}.fsf-tier ul{list-style:none;padding:0;margin:0 0 var(--space-md);flex:1}.fsf-tier ul li{padding:var(--space-2xs) 0;border-bottom:var(--rule-hairline);color:var(--color-ink-2);line-height:1.55;font-size:var(--text-sm)}.fsf-tier ul li:last-child{border-bottom:0}.fsf-tier ul li strong{color:var(--color-ink);font-weight:600}.fsf-free-strip{display:flex;flex-wrap:wrap;align-items:baseline;gap:var(--space-2xs) var(--space-md);border:var(--rule-hairline);padding:var(--space-sm) var(--space-md);margin-top:var(--space-md)}.fsf-free-name{font-family:var(--font-display);font-size:var(--text-lg);font-weight:500;color:var(--color-ink)}.fsf-free-pos{font-family:var(--font-mono);font-size:var(--text-xs);letter-spacing:.05em;text-transform:uppercase;color:var(--color-ink-3)}.fsf-free-note{font-size:var(--text-sm);color:var(--color-ink-2);line-height:1.5;flex:1;min-width:20ch}.fsf-billing-note{font-family:var(--font-mono);font-size:var(--text-xs);color:var(--color-ink-3);letter-spacing:.03em;margin-bottom:var(--space-md);line-height:1.5}.fsf-pledge{border-left:2px solid var(--color-accent);padding:var(--space-sm) var(--space-md);max-width:74ch;color:var(--color-ink-2);line-height:1.65}.fsf-pledge strong{color:var(--color-ink);font-weight:600}.fsf-not-list{list-style:none;padding:0;margin:var(--space-sm) 0 var(--space-md);border-top:2px solid var(--color-ink)}.fsf-not-list li{padding:var(--space-2xs) 0;border-bottom:var(--rule-hairline);color:var(--color-ink-2);line-height:1.55}
